Dewet & Samantha | Engagement

As the fire alarm went off they all evacuated the building.

It happened seven days before her birthday, which was seven days before his birthday, which was seven days before Christmas, which was seven days before New Year’s… can you see the pattern here?

Samantha, an Event and Social Media Manager at the Kelvin Grove Country Club was making sure that the fire alarm could be heard from the training room as management had scheduled a fire drill the day before.

A couple of days earlier, De Wet, a Petty Officer in the South African Navy, Maritime Reaction Squadron, returned home from deployment. After being away for more than four months, it took him less than a week to decide that he was to carry out another mission with military tactics and precision – the romantic kind, that is.

With little time to plan, he bought a ring, asked Samantha’s Dad for her hand in marriage and then wrote a letter to the Admiral requesting some help and support from the Navy Fire Department.

The Admiral approved his request on condition that De Wet allow the team to capture the proposal on camera and film. He cleverly contacted the General Manager at Kelvin Grove and arranged that they pretend to have a fire drill at work.

“When I got outside I saw two Navy sailors, one with a camera and one with a video camera and was very confused when a big strong fireman took me by the arm and led me to the fountain.”

“I saw my parents in the corner of my eye and that’s when it happened… the fireman took off his mask and helmet and said ‘baby it’s me’ – got down on one knee and asked me to marry him.”

“I of course said yes!”

“I don’t think it was love at first sight for either of us, partially due to some light-hearted banter exchanged early on in our relationship. But after a few encounters we actually became really good friends and decided to be each other’s +1 whenever we needed to attend social events.”

Protesting that De Wet’s Navy uniform had anything to do with him persuading her to finally say yes, and that she was in fact, more of a firefighter & red truck kind of girl, made her unaware that she had provided him with the perfect cover up.”

While Samantha is dreaming over the perfect kiss to seal the deal, De Wet is looking forward to wearing his wedding band and left the girls in awe with the following comment:

“I just love being with her, I can’t wait to share my life {my everything} with her, because that’s what love is.”
